The weak dollar has claimed another victim: The Audi Q7 hybrid crossover won't be sold in the United States. It can be difficult for automakers to make a profit on low-volume models. And the low value of the American dollar is making it even worse for overseas manufacturers. Audi has decided NOT to import its Q7 hybrid crossover into the US.
